Output 64f972764275fd298eafe687f5fc751725ae5a19a9af806a655c69497bf65106:2

value
15109344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f973e2db78719b00ce1c6913d6948a3e935be51 OP_EQUAL
address
MKXoELEu3WWnevBMKvHMRhxvTthtozNbgr
transaction
64f972764275fd298eafe687f5fc751725ae5a19a9af806a655c69497bf65106
spent
true